Development of a logically devised line drawing atlas for grading of knee osteoarthritis.

作者信息

Nagaosa Y, Mateus M, Hassan B, Lanyon P, Doherty M

机构信息

Academic Rheumatology, University of Nottingham, Clinical Sciences Building, City Hospital, Nottingham NG5 1PB, UK.

出版信息

Ann Rheum Dis. 2000 Aug;59(8):587-95. doi: 10.1136/ard.59.8.587.

Abstract

OBJECTIVES

To (a) develop an atlas of line drawings for the assessment and grading of narrowing and osteophyte (that is, changes of osteoarthritis) on knee radiographs, and (b) compare the performance of this atlas with that of the standard Osteoarthritis Research Society (OARS) photographic atlas of radiographs.

METHODS

Normal joint space widths (grade 0) for the medial and lateral tibiofemoral and medial and lateral patellofemoral compartments were obtained from a previous community study. Grades 1-3 narrowing in each compartment was calculated separately for men and women, grade 3 being bone on bone, grades 1 and 2 being two thirds and one third the value of grade 0. Maximum osteophyte size (grade 3) for each of eight sites was determined from 715 bilateral knee x ray films obtained in a knee osteoarthritis (OA) hospital clinic; grades 1-2 were calculated as two thirds and one third reductions in the area of grade 3. Drawings for narrowing and osteophyte were presented separately. 50 sets of bilateral knee x ray radiographs (standing, extended anteroposterior; flexed skyline) showing a spectrum of OA grades were scored by three observers, twice using the OARS atlas and twice using the drawn atlas.

RESULTS

Intraobserver and interobserver reproducibility was similar and generally good with both atlases, though varied according to site. All three observers preferred the line drawing atlas for ease and convenience of use. Higher scores for patellofemoral narrowing and lower scores for osteophyte, especially medial femoral osteophyte, were seen using the line drawing atlas, showing that the two atlases are not equivalent instruments.

CONCLUSION

A logically derived line drawing atlas for grading of narrowing and osteophyte at the knee has been produced. The atlas showed comparable reproducibility with the OARS atlas, but was discordant in several aspects of grading. Such a system has several theoretical and practical advantages and should be considered for use in knee OA studies.

摘要

目的

(a) 绘制一套线条图图谱,用于评估和分级膝关节X线片上的狭窄和骨赘情况(即骨关节炎的变化);(b) 将该图谱的性能与标准的骨关节炎研究学会(OARS)X线片摄影图谱进行比较。

方法

从先前的社区研究中获取内侧和外侧胫股关节以及内侧和外侧髌股关节的正常关节间隙宽度(0级)。分别计算男性和女性每个关节间隙1 - 3级的狭窄程度,3级为骨对骨,1级和2级分别为0级值的三分之二和三分之一。从一家膝关节骨关节炎(OA)医院诊所获取的715例双侧膝关节X线片中,确定八个部位每个部位的最大骨赘大小(3级);1 - 2级计算为3级面积的三分之二和三分之一减少。狭窄和骨赘的线条图分别呈现。由三名观察者对50套双侧膝关节X线片(站立位、伸直前后位;屈曲天际线位)进行评分,这些X线片显示了一系列OA分级,观察者分别使用OARS图谱两次和线条图图谱两次进行评分。

结果

两种图谱的观察者内和观察者间的可重复性相似,总体良好,但因部位而异。所有三名观察者都因使用方便而更喜欢线条图图谱。使用线条图图谱时,髌股关节狭窄得分更高,骨赘得分更低,尤其是股骨内侧骨赘,这表明两种图谱并非等效工具。

结论

已制作出一套用于膝关节狭窄和骨赘分级的逻辑推导线条图图谱。该图谱与OARS图谱具有可比的可重复性,但在分级的几个方面存在不一致。这样的系统具有若干理论和实际优势,应考虑用于膝关节OA研究。
